I just picked up a 340/4spd project car and wanted to know what years the '69 dart body fenders are identical to.

The lower areas of this car needs attention and I figured if I can keep my eye's open for a parts car I'd take that route. Of course in Wisconsin, that might be a tough task and I should just take the direct route of replacing with some new AMD quarter sections?

Visually, the floors seem solid. I have not pulled the carpet up... i'm really wondering what level of a project I have here.

The fender are '69 only if you're talking identicle. Adaptable, you can use the '68 and '69 fenders too.....you just need to rework the side light area and mouldings/trim. Quarter panels are the same way plus the taillight section is a bit different. Rockers and floors......'67-76 will work.

Double check the headlight buckets too !! I had 68 fenders on a 69 and the grill and headlight attachment were different !!
 
X2.. headlight buckets are in a totally differant spot 68-69.. trust me LOL .. If you use 68 fenders you have to cut the buckets loose and relocate them.. also, the top of the fender where the grille mounts is differant 68-69... and will also need modified.. and then theres the marker light hole.. Do yourself a favor and just get 69 fenders, in the end it will be way less hassle...
